Reducing your resolution to the smallest 16:9 res available is an easy way to find out, as you're only changing the GPU load. If FPS doesn't go up you know the 1070Ti will do nothing. My bet is with that CPU you'll see zero FPS improvement what so ever even if you replaced the 960 with a 2080 Ti.
